Create the perfect lighting in your home

WALL LIGHTS come in all shapes and forms and can be purchased at all DIY stores. Prices start from £10 and can be fitted on any wall. They add a warm and calming mood to a room when controlled via a dimmer switch.

CEILING LIGHTS come in a range of different styles and can be fitted in any place in the room not just where the light is now situated. Low voltage downlighters is another option many people are going for lately and they look great.

FAN LIGHTS are great on a hot day and they come in all colours to suit your room. In winter, the direction can be reversed so the fan pulls the cool air up through the wall mounted radiators which forces the warm air downward..

KITCHEN LIGHTS are an easy way to enhance the appearance of your kitchen. Lights can be fitted under the cupboards to illuminate the work surface, uplighters on the tops of cupboards reflecting off of the ceiling, or directional downlights in the ceiling directed at the worktop area.

GARDEN LIGHTING
Gardens of all shapes could be enhanced by a little lighting, on your best feature, best plants, or just on
the walk way so you can see the way through. Simple soft lighting that during the day looks like little rocks
and don't look out of place (like a big light would) or you could have flood lighting that would flood the
whole garden. There is a range of different ways of switching these lights ranging from infra red detection,
waterproof outdoor switches or simply incorporated into your existing house wiring.

DECKING LIGHTS are very popular and what better way to enhance you decking but with L E D lights around the perimeter or the path to and from the garden. These lights can be white or blue come in sizes from 10mm to 100mm with stainless steel surrounds to finish them off. They are low voltage and are immune to rain and the elements as there is a transformer that is situated inside the house or shed.

DRIVEWAY LIGHTING
Thinking of having your driveway redone ?? Well think about driveover lights embedded in the driveway to show the way in and out and where to stop. Brick lights are embedded into the wall to show the way to the house or drive as well as pillar's and lamp posts.
